| | 2-DECYL-1-TETRADECANOL Chemical Properties |
| Melting point | 17-20 °C(lit.) | | Boiling point | 271-275 °C/33 mmHg(lit.) | | density | 0.842 g/mL at 25 °C(lit.) | | vapor pressure | 0.1Pa at 38℃ | | refractive index | n20/D 1.457(lit.) | | Fp | 113 °C | | storage temp. | Store at room temperature | | pka | 15.03±0.10(Predicted) | | form | clear liquid | | color | Colorless to Almost colorless | | Cosmetics Ingredients Functions | SKIN CONDITIONING SKIN CONDITIONING - EMOLLIENT VISCOSITY CONTROLLING | | InChI | InChI=1S/C24H50O/c1-3-5-7-9-11-13-14-16-18-20-22-24(23-25)21-19-17-15-12-10-8-6-4-2/h24-25H,3-23H2,1-2H3 | | InChIKey | CAYHVMBQBLYQMT-UHFFFAOYSA-N | | SMILES | C(O)C(CCCCCCCCCC)CCCCCCCCCCCC | | LogP | 10.59 at 20℃ | | EPA Substance Registry System | 1-Tetradecanol, 2-decyl- (58670-89-6) |
| WGK Germany | nwg | | TSCA | TSCA listed | | HS Code | 2905.19.9090 | | Storage Class | 10 - Combustible liquids |
| | 2-DECYL-1-TETRADECANOL Usage And Synthesis |
| Uses | 2-Decyl-1-tetradecanol may be used in the preparation of 2-decyltetradecyl (4-nitrophenyl)[11-([(2,5-dioxotetrahydro-1H-1-pyrrolyl)oxy]carbonyloxy)undecyl]phosphonate. | | General Description | 2-Decyl-1-tetradecanol participates in the preparation of monosaccharide glycolipid. |
